Frequently Asked Questions

I've never taken a barre class before.
Is there a beginner class?

We welcome students of all levels! All of our barre classes offer modifications & challenges so that you can go at your own pace and make it suit your current level. Please let our instructors know if you have any injuries upon check in so we can offer specific modifications for you.

Should I preregister for classes?

Yes, we recommend preregistering for any class you plan to take, but please be aware of our cancellation policies. If you haven't preregistered, you are welcome to come to class. We will accommodate walk-ins space permitting.

What do I need to bring with me to class?

A smile, some water, and a hand towel if you want one. We provide mats and all props. There will be filtered water to re-fill your bottle as needed.

What should I wear to class?

While most of our students wear leggings/workout pants (ankle or capri length) and a tank or T-shirt, we encourage you to wear what you feel comfortable moving in. Depending on the class you are taking, there may be jumping, bending, lying down or something similar so please be mindful when choosing your ensemble. We kindly ask that you don’t wear street shoes, jeans, khakis or wool sweaters - you get the idea. 

While we don't require socks for barre classes, you can wear them if you like!

Reformer Pilates FAQ’s

WHAT IS REFORMER PILATES?

Reformer Pilates is a dynamic, full-body workout done on a spring-based machine that adds resistance to every move. It was designed not only to give you a good workout, but exist better overall.

WHAT IS A COMMUNITY CLASS?

As part of the extensive training program, instructors have to teach a certain number of classes before officially testing out. These are our community classes and why they’re offered at a lower rate.
